What does a boathouse manager do?

A Boathouse Manager oversees the daily operations of a boathouse, ensuring the maintenance and safety of boats, equipment, and facilities. They manage staff, coordinate boat rentals or rowing programs, and implement safety protocols. The role often includes scheduling, budgeting, and providing excellent customer service to members or visitors. Additionally, they may be responsible for organizing events, training staff, and ensuring compliance with local regulations.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a boathouse manager?

To thrive as a Boathouse Manager, you need strong organizational skills, knowledge of boating operations, and experience in facility management, often supported by relevant certifications in boating safety or marina management. Familiarity with scheduling software, maintenance tracking systems, and safety compliance tools is typically required. Exceptional leadership, customer service, and communication skills help in managing staff and ensuring a positive experience for guests. These skills and qualities are crucial for maintaining safe, efficient, and well-operated boathouse facilities.

Job Description

The bar manager will be in charge of all aspects of the bar area including all employees currently working in the respected bar area. These employees include bartenders, cocktail staff, bar back, and security staff. It also includes contract staff such as promotional employees for marketing efforts, live music and event talent.

Qualifications

Below are a list of regular job duties of the bar manager. This is not an inclusive list but is a list of duties required on a regular basis.

Daily Operations

  • Opening / Closing bars on the property based upon customer needs / revenue generation
  • Assist with bar staff ensuring smooth operations and customer service
  • Assist with customer issues with their service and or product issues
  • Closing out bar staff drawers and tips
  • Closing out the entire bar at the end of night and making bank deposit

Ordering / Inventory

  • Ordering alcohol products from approved vendors
  • Ordering non-alcohol products required to be served from the bar; soda, juice, fruit
  • Ordering consumables for the bar
  • Daily / Weekly inventory control of product

Employee Management

  • Posting for bar related jobs and conducting interviews
  • Hiring and firing of bar employees
  • Recommendations of bar employee pay rates
  • New hire training - retraining
  • Implementing an employee rewards program to entice employment longevity

Promotions / Revenue Growth

  • Recommendation of daily / weekly drink specials
  • Special events such as band and or theme parties
  • Meet with vendors on various new product promotions
